Output 70530c907f2859aa55f9f2c10aa04c72ffce94caa7c328d59d260b9273be63af:1

value
81032165
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0de755391260258355661d9d23cebf5c11360227 OP_EQUAL
address
32xXqL4Fph3wGfbXqEMMf6tnYR8XNNQgeG
transaction
70530c907f2859aa55f9f2c10aa04c72ffce94caa7c328d59d260b9273be63af
confirmations
330567
spent
true